B.R.GAVAI, P.N.DESHMUKH
Nagpur District Central Co-operative Bank Ltd. – Appellant
Versus
Prashant Ashokrao Salunke – Respondent
B.R. Gavai, J.
1. The appeal takes exception to the judgment and order passed by the learned Single Judge of this Court dated 4.5.2007 thereby reversing the judgments and orders passed by the learned Labour Court and the learned Industrial Court and allowing the complaint of the respondent no.1-employee.
2. The facts in brief giving rise to the present appeal can be summarised as under:-
The respondent no.1-employee (hereinafter referred to as "the complainant") filed a complaint under Section 28 of the Maharashtra Recognition of Trade Unions and Prevention of Unfair Labour Practices Act, 1971 (hereinafter referred to as "MRTU & PULP Act ) being Complaint (ULPA) No. 239/1999 contending that his services were orally terminated with effect from 13/14.1.1999. The complainant sought consequential reliefs of reinstatement with continuity of service and back wages. It was the case of the complainant that he was appointed on daily wages with effect from 21.2.1994 as Clerk by the appellant-Bank (hereinafter referred to as "the Bank") and his services were terminated on 13.1.1999.
